The most interesting game is probably in Berlin, where Pal Dardai will be making his debut for Hertha for the fourth time (!) and his third as a coach. Of course, only one win against Werder Bremen counts for the 47-year-old successor to Sandro Schwarz.

The same actually applies to VfL Bochum, who can feel VfB Stuttgart breathing down their necks. And Hoffenheim are far from saved, despite their recent successes.

The matchday started on Friday evening with the match between Augsburg and Stuttgart. Thanks to a 1-1 draw, VfB remained undefeated in the third game under Sebastian Hoeneß.
